Down South...Day Forty...Friday, January 8, 2010...Down to Cousin Bill's in Ft. Myers



I'm up fairly early...9:00AM or so. I'm leaving today for Ft. Myers, and I've got a lot of packing to do. I unloaded a lot of camping gear when I got to Ed and Molly's, and now that all has to be repacked. It's slow going as I have to unpack just about everything in the Escape in order to "repack"...plus, there's a rainy drizzle throughout the whole process. It's after 11:00AM before I'm packed up and on the road.
Then...there's the matters of gas and lunch. I stop in Brandon for gas and slip into a place called Firehouse Subs for a bite to eat...a decent sub.
Back on the road, I don't get to North Ft. Myers until after 4:00PM. I really enjoy my time with my cousin Bill...he's like the brother that I never had. I always feel welcome visiting him and his wife Nancy. We like to sit around, drinking wine (usually a lot of wine) and retell old family stories...the exploits of my late grandmother, stories about my father and Bill's father...and, of course, plenty of stories about all the trouble I got into when I was a boy...burning up cement mixers, stealing the neighborhood mail, hitting the "emergency stop" on escalators, plugging up toilets up and down the East Coast, pouring insecticide into ice machines at hotels in Florida...the list goes on and on.
Bill and Nancy have a great house right on the bay in Ft. Myers...great views and lots of wildlife. Tonight, they're baking pizzas...and cousin Bill has put together nice little salads with bibb lettuce, avocado and shrimp...all good. Of course, you can't have pizza without red wine...so I pull a few bottles from my "travel stash". It's a fun evening...and a late night.
